Price for Seed; Vegetable Seed, of A Kind Used for Sowing in Azerbaijan (CIF) - 2022

In 2022, the average import price for seed; vegetable seed, of a kind used for sowings amounted to $93,350 per ton, falling by -7.4% against the previous year. Overall, the import price, however, posted a significant expansion.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2013 an increase of 566%. The import price peaked at $115,038 per ton in 2019; however, from 2020 to 2022, import prices failed to regain momentum.

Prices varied noticeably by country of origin: am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was Guatemala ($182,960 per ton), while the price for New Zealand ($10,785 per ton) was amongst the lowest.

From 2012 to 2022,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by Georgia (+95.8%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ced more modest paces of growth.

Price for Seed; Vegetable Seed, of A Kind Used for Sowing in Azerbaijan (FOB) - 2022

In 2022, the average export price for seed; vegetable seed, of a kind used for sowings amounted to $14,967 per ton, jumping by 129%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the export price recorded a resilient expansion.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2019 when the average export price increased by 1,658% against the previous year. As a result, the export price attained the peak level of $36,409 per ton. From 2020 to 2022, the average export prices remained at a lower figure.

There were significant differences in the average prices for the major external markets. In 2022, amid the top suppliers, the country with the highest price was Uzbekistan ($6,515 per ton), while the average price for exports to Georgia amounted to $1,159 per ton.

From 2013 to 2022,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was recorded for supplies to Uzbekistan (+21.9%).

Imports of Seed; Vegetable Seed, of A Kind Used for Sowing in Azerbaijan

In 2022, the amount of seed; vegetable seed, of a kind used for sowings imported into Azerbaijan stood at 132 tons, therefore, remained relatively stable against the previous year's figure. The total import volume increased at an average annual rate of +10.4% over the period from 2019 to 2022; however, the trend pattern ind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ded in certain years.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2020 when imports increased by 43% against the previous year. As a result, imports attained the peak of 140 tons. From 2021 to 2022, the growth of imports of failed to regain momentum.

In value terms, imports of seed; vegetable seed, of a kind used for sowings reduced to $12M in 2022. The total import value increased at an average annual rate of +3.0% from 2019 to 2022; however, the trend pattern remained relatively stable, with somewhat noticeable fluctuations throughout the analyzed period.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2020 with an increase of 21% against the previous year. As a result, imports attained the peak of $14M. From 2021 to 2022, the growth of imports of failed to regain momentum.

Exports of Seed; Vegetable Seed, of A Kind Used for Sowing in Azerbaijan

In 2022, shipments abroad of seed; vegetable seed, of a kind used for sowings decreased by -10.6% to 22 tons, falling for the second year in a row after two years of growth. In general, exports, however, posted significant growth. The growth pace was the most rapid in 2020 with an increase of 789%. As a result, the exports reached the peak of 53 tons. From 2021 to 2022, the growth of the exports of remained at a lower figure.

In value terms, exports of seed; vegetable seed, of a kind used for sowings surged to $329K in 2022. Over the period under review, exports, however, recorded a resilient increase. As a result, the exports attained the peak and are likely to continue growth in the immediate term.
